Oxygen sensors are found in the exhaust system of cars and trucks, where they’re exposed to fuel as well as various other hazardous gases such as HC, Carbon Monoxide and also NO2. These materials can contaminate the sensing unit and also prevent its ability to function successfully. Oil, gas as well as coolant contamination can trigger damage as well. Excessive soot accumulation in the sensor’s ceramic components can increase feedback time as well as consequently lower its capability to find oxygen effectively.

The existence of lead in poor quality gasoline also lowers the life span of oxygen sensing units. Exposure to silicates and silicones likewise prevents their ability to operate correctly. Because the sensing unit’s feature is to determine the best ratio of gas as well as air mix in the vehicle’s exhaust system, contamination can cause the gas combustion engine to run rich (with unburnt fuel) or lean (with excess oxygen). This can decrease the automobile’s mileage.

Therefore it’s essential to keep proper health of the sensor to minimize gas usage. Investing in a brand-new censor is one of the most obvious course of action to take when the old sensor is harmed. Since it’s exposed to high warmth in the exhaust system, the major impurity will most likely be a thick finish of baked carbon on the sensor pointer, which won’t liquify readily in any kind of solvents. One approach to get rid of the carbon residue is by using a impact lantern (such as propane) to heat up the sensor tip. Hold the torch to the pointer until it will turn red. After that promptly immerse the pointer into water.

Next off, strike pressed air to clean up the tip. This will cause the deposit to separate. We advise you to duplicate this numerous times up until the residue is gone. You can attempt the CRC brand QD digital cleaner to remove oil and also fuel contaminants.

This is a special cleanser that doesn’t leave behind any type of deposit after it dries. Preserve a secure range in between the cleaner nozzle as well as oxygen sensor while you’re spraying. Remember to make use of gloves as well as safety goggles to protect your eyes as well as hands.
